    How K-Drama OSTs Take Over the World

    It's pretty amazing how popular Korean drama songs, or OSTs (Original Soundtracks), have gone from being a key element of a show to a global phenomenon in their own right. These aren't just tunes for the drama; they're becoming anthems for fans worldwide. The internet and social media have played a massive role in this, guys. When a drama hits big, its OST goes viral. Clips of iconic scenes set to the music are shared everywhere – TikTok, YouTube, Instagram Reels. Fans create dance covers, lyric videos, and even their own acoustic versions, spreading the songs like wildfire. Streaming platforms like Spotify and Apple Music make it super easy for anyone, anywhere, to access these tracks. You don't need to buy a CD; you just click and listen. This accessibility is HUGE. Plus, many of the artists singing these OSTs are already popular K-pop idols, so they bring their own massive fanbases with them. Their fans are guaranteed to check out the drama and its music. We've seen OSTs topping global music charts, proving that language is no barrier when the emotion and melody are strong enough. It’s this combination of compelling drama, talented artists, shareable content, and global accessibility that turns a great K-drama song into a worldwide hit.
